ABSTRACT

The connection strength between the beam tension flange and RHS column is analysed by the yield line theory, classifying into three categories by the plastic strength ratio of the connection to beam flange. Composite beam -and- RHS column subassemblages whose connection strengths were classified into the three categories were tested. The joint strength of the subassemblages analysed by the yield line theory gives good correspondence with the test result. And the effect of the moment-local rotational angle of the joint on the stiffness and deformability of the subassemblage is discussed.
